Linktone Acquires Casual Gaming Company

Linktone (LTON) has acquired Brilliant Concept Investments Limited, a developer and operator of online casual games in China.

Under the terms of the transaction, Linktone has acquired all of the outstanding shares of Brilliant for total cash consideration not to exceed $11.5 million. The final purchase price installment will be determined based on Brilliant's performance for full-year 2005. Linktone expects the transaction to be accretive to its 2005 earnings.

Privately-held Brilliant currently offers popular online board and card games to a community of more than 15 million registered users in selected Chinese provinces and has supported approximately 60,000 concurrent users during recent peak periods. Linktone plans to expand this community nationwide through the use of its localized sales force,

to develop a flexible wireless and online service platform for the seamless delivery of games, and to leverage its international and local content partnerships, as well as internal resources, for the development of new gaming products.
